We are committed to finding smart solutions that enable an intelligent and seamless world. Our success as a world-class leader in technology has evolved from humble beginnings. In 1896, the enterprising father and son team of A.J. and George
A. Briggs partnered with S.A. Buffington, a Chicago lawyer, to establish Chicago Telephone Supply Company (later to become CTS).
Today, CTS is a leading designer and manufacturer of sensors, actuators, and electronic components for suppliers and original equipment manufacturers. We have over 20 locations in 12 countries and more than 3,500 employees. Our innovative sensing, connectivity, and motion solutions offer a diverse range of products across diversified end markets including transportation, medical, aerospace and defense, and industrial. POSITIONSUMMARY
The Vice President, Operations & Quality is responsible for leading and optimizing the global manufacturing, quality, supply chain, and logistics functions for the Sensors & Mechatronics (S&M) business unit. This executive role ensures the safe, efficient, and compliant production of high-quality products that consistently meet or exceed customer expectations while supporting the business unit's strategic growth objectives.
The VP will develop and execute a long-term operations strategy focused on operational excellence, quality leadership, cost competitiveness, global standardization, manufacturing footprint optimization, and scalable growth. This leader will drive continuous improvement across all global operations to enhance profitability, maximize Return on Assets (ROA), optimize working capital, strengthen supply chain resilience, and improve customer satisfaction.
The scope of responsibility includes all global S&M manufacturing operations, quality, materials management, logistics, advanced manufacturing engineering, production tooling, APQP, service and low-volume production strategies, and manufacturing footprint planning. The role is accountable for aligning operational capabilities with business growth strategies, ensuring seamless execution from product launch through full-scale production, and establishing a culture of quality, accountability, innovation, and continuous improvement.
As a key member of the S&M leadership team, the Vice President will partner closely with commercial, engineering, product management, and finance leaders to ensure global operational strategies are aligned with market opportunities, customer requirements, and long‑term business objectives. The position is responsible for maximizing the utilization of business unit assets, achieving operational performance targets, and building a high‑performing global organization capable of delivering sustainable competitive advantage.
